It is with deep sorrow that we announce the passing of Sherry Lynn Tripp Phelps, who died on November 3, 2025, at Huntsville Hospital at the age of 61. Born on March 29, 1964, in Fayetteville, Tennessee, Sherry was the daughter of Betty Jo Gattis Monks and the late William David “Bill” Tripp.
Sherry was a graduate of Lincoln County High School and a faithful member of the Camargo Church of Christ; Sherry dedicated 33 years of her career to Lockheed Martin before retiring in 2021.
She is survived by her mother, Betty Jo Gattis Monks; her son, Joshua (Jennifer) Phelps; grandson, Brantly Phelps; her brothers, David (Kim) Tripp, and Wesley (Suzy) Tripp; her sister, Kelly Tripp Cagle; her nieces and nephews, Colby Brown, Eli Tripp, Angie Tripp, Noah Tripp, Logan Cagle, and Jacob Cagle; and her cherished dogs, Rascal and Jack.
A private family service will be held.
Higgins Funeral Home is honored to be serving the family.
